WHO YOU ARE:

Astro Mechanica is looking for a Senior Propulsion Development Engineer to join our growing team. The ideal candidate is someone who has a deep-seated understanding of complex system dynamics, and can take full ownership of hardware testing from concept to production. Your work at Astro Mechanica will have a direct impact on the configuration and performance of the turboelectric adaptive jet engine.

In this role, your mission will be to shepherd our innovative jet engine and subsystems hardware from early prototype through flight qualification, vehicle integration, and aircraft flight. You will have the firsthand responsibility that every new design is rigorously tested to ensure quality and performance metrics are met prior to aircraft integration before leaving the ground. You embody the test-like-you-fly philosophy.

WHAT YOU’LL DO:

  • Create test plans, objectives, methodologies, and establish operational ranges

  • Define instrumentation placement with understanding of measurement limitations

  • Analyze data for characterization hardware behavior and performance

  • Diagnose hardware/software problems efficiently and perform corrective actions

  • Hold data reviews communicating test results while highlighting anomalies

  • Maintain data processing scripts, develop automation to increase test throughput and reliability

  • Analyze test data and integrate findings into system-level performance models and next-gen hardware design cycles

  • Utilize propulsion cycle models (GasTurb, NPSS) to predict engine performance from analytical maps and operating conditions

  • Continually improve facility capabilities to increase test throughput and reliability

WHAT WE’RE LOOKING FOR:

  • 5+ years hands-on experience with fluidic and propulsion systems, test operations, and data analysis

  • Experience with hazardous environments (flammables, high voltage, pressurized systems) and safety mitigations

  • Knowledge of fluid systems and instrumentation hardware (pressure, temperature, load cells, relays, solenoids, regulators, pneumatics)

  • Knowledge of rotating machinery operation and instrumentation (natural frequencies, vibration and high-speed data acquisition)

  • Familiarity with data acquisition and control systems, PLC hardware, communication protocol, data structures, and software interfaces

  • Familiarity with test instrumentation, data reduction, and anchoring analysis with experimental results

  • Skilled in engine cycle modeling tools (GasTurb, NPSS) and scripting tools (Python, Matlab) for analysis automation and data processing

  • Takes initiative for continuous improvement (not just completing assigned tasks)

  • Flexibility to work in fast-paced environment

  • Attentive to detail and maintain a high level of quality in all work
